Alloy 20 is an excellent corrosion-resistant austenitic stainless steel. The Alloy 20 Plate is produced with a good concentration of chromium, nickel, and molybdenum. These plates are designed with special resistance against attacks from sulphuric acids. They are also known as Carpenter 20 Cb-3 Plates, which are very strong and can suffice in extreme conditions. These plates possess excellent mechanical properties. They have a tensile strength of a minimum of 551Mpa and a yield strength of a minimum 241Mpa. The SB 463 UNS N08020 Plate can be elongated easily by 30% and have a melting point of 1443 degrees C. Incoloy 800 is a Nickel-Iron-Chromium super alloy that offers potential resistance to high temperature oxidation and carburization. It was further  modified into Alloy 800H by lowering carbon content to 0.05 – 0.10 % which is further modified to 800HT by including titanium and aluminum to provide suitable high temperature characteristics.

Incoloy alloy 800 is highly resistant to chloride stress corrosion cracking and embrittlement. It has moderate high temperature strength and is certainly useful for petrochemical industry that includes long term operations up to 649oC or 1200oF.

Incoloy 800 covers ASME code up to 816oC, it offers superior oxidation resistance and is significant for service at the elevated temperatures in the non-ASME coded operations.

Industrial Nomenclatures: Ferrochronin® 800, Nickelvac® 800, Nicrofer® 3220, UNS N08800

Incoloy 800 Applications

Ethylene furnace quench boilers, hydrocarbon cracking, valves, fittings, industrial furnace components, heat processing apparatus, chemical and petrochemical processing units, pressure containers and tubes, heat exchanger parts and pipes, carburizing fixtures and retorts, Ammonia effluent cooler, superheater and reheater components in production units.

 

Incoloy 800 is used in the chemical plants for components of heat exchangers and transmission pipes of nitric acid solutions that need to prevent attack of chloride stress corrosion cracking. In the power production plants, the alloy is used in super-heater and re-heater tubes.

Incoloy 825 is designed to resist a variety of vigorous corrosive media such as sulfuric and phosphoric acids, nitric acid, nitrates and oxidizing salts. It offers better aqueous corrosion resistance than alloy 800 and good resistance to chlorine based conditions. Alloy 825 contains significant magnitude of chromium and molybdenum that offer wide resistance to all magnitudes of HCl below 40oC or 100oF.

Incoloy 825 has stable austenitic structure, it significantly prevents pitting, crevice corrosion and intergranular attack. The presence of high nickel and other crucial elements such as molybdenum and copper increases resistance to various oxidizing agents.  It is also authenticated for production of pressure vessels for service temperatures up to 538oC.

NiCrFe superalloy 825 has fine mechanical properties from medium to elevated temperatures.  The hot processing limit for this alloy is up to 2150oF. It is easily weldable by whole traditional techniques like shielded metal arc and gas shielded metal arc welding.

Corrosion Behavior

Incoloy 825 has outstanding resistance to marine water and reducing media for example sulfuric acid and phosphoric acid. As it prevents sensitization, it remains unaffected from intergranular attack.

Incoloy 825 Applications:

Nuclear fuel retreatment, acid manufacture, pickling apparatus, oil & gas well pipes, pollution control systems, chemical processing, calorifiers, radioactive waste treatment, hot tubing for food and seawater, marine exhausts, pressure tubes, pickling units, propeller shafts, expansion bellows and electricity generation units.

Industrial Nomenclatures : High Temp Metals INCOLOY® 825, UNS N08825, AFNOR NC 21 FeDU, BS NA 16, DIN NiCr21Mo, Werkstoff Nr 2.4858

Technical Data SheetCobalt alloy 6b / Stellite 6b is a cobalt-based, chromium-tungsten alloy used extensively in wear environments where its low friction coefficient minimises the risk of seizing and galling, even in applications where lubrication is not practical. Stellite 6b is supplied in the solution treated condition (to AMS 5894) and its wear resistant properties inherent in this state limit the amount of heat treating and post machining. Typical applications for Alloy 6b include chain saw guide blades, furnace fan blades, high temperature bearings, valve stems, food processing equipment and steel mill equipment.
Chemical Composition LimitsWeight %CMnSiPSCrNiCoMoWFeCobalt Alloy 6b0.90-1.400.50-2.000.20-2.000.04 max0.03 max28.00-32.003.00 maxbal1.50 max3.50-5.503.0 max
Typical Mechanical Properties (minimums)MaterialFormTensile Strength ksiYield Strength ksiElongation in 4DReduction of Area (*)Hardness (HRC)Alloy 6bBar (AMS 5894)130705733-43Alloy 6bSheet / Plate (AMS 5894)130705733-43Properties shown are for sheet and plate up to 1.0" thick and for round bar up to 3.5" diameter.*Reduction in area is not applicable to sheet or plate under 0.5" thick

Super alloys or high performance alloys have high creep and oxidation resistance. They can be strengthened by solid-solution hardening, work hardening, and precipitation hardening. They can be used in environments with high temperatures and mechanical stress, and also where high surface stability is required. There are three groups of alloys such as cobalt-based, nickel-based, and iron-based alloys.

Incoloy(r) alloy 925™ is a precipitation-hardenable nickel-iron-chromium alloy. It can be age-hardened by adding aluminum and titanium. On the other hand, copper and molybdenum are added to increase its resistance to corrosive media. The datasheet given below discusses about Incoloy(r) alloy 925™ in detail.

Incoloy(r) alloy 925™ can be machined using conventional machining methods which are used for iron based alloys. Tooling and heavy duty machining equipments are used to reduce work-hardening of this alloy. Machining operations can be performed by using commercial coolants. High speed operations such as grinding, turning, or milling, are usually performed using water-based coolants.

Forming

Incoloy(r) alloy 925™ can be easily formed using all conventional techniques. Heavy-duty lubricants are used while cold forming.

Welding

Shielded metal-arc welding, gas metal-arc welding, gas-tungsten arc welding, and submerged-arc welding methods are preferred for welding Incoloy(r) alloy 925 ™.

Heat Treatment

Incoloy(r) alloy 925™ is heat treated by annealing at 983 to 1038°C (1800 to 1900°F) followed by cooling.

Forging

Forging of Incoloy(r) alloy 925™ is done at 927 to 1177°C (1700 to 2150°F).

Hot Working

Incoloy(r) alloy 925™ is hot worked at 872 to 983°C (1600 to 1800°F). Temperature should not exceed above 983°C (1800°F) in order to restore corrosion resistance of this alloy.

Cold Working

Incoloy(r) alloy 925™ can be cold worked using standard tooling. Soft die materials such as zinc alloys and bronze are used to produce good finishing and avoid galling problems.

Annealing

Incoloy(r) alloy 925™ is annealed at 1010°C (1850°F) for 2 h followed by air cooling.

Hardening

Incoloy(r) alloy 925™ is hardened by heat treatment and cold working.

Applications

 

Incoloy(r) alloy 925™ can be used in high-strength piping systems and petroleum industry.

The specification for ASTM A240 envelopes several chromium as well as chromium alloy based stainless steel grades. This specification covers the fore mentioned alloy that has been manufacture in the form of ASTM A240 Type 2507 Super Duplex Plate, sheet, or strips.. Generally the ASTM A240 specified 5mm Thick Cold Rolled Super Duplex 2507 Sheet have been designed for use in applications that involve not only pressure vessels but also general applications.The material is also highly recommended to clients all over the world by super duplex 2507 plate suppliers in Mumbai. This is because the suppliers understand that the Super Duplex Steel S32760 Strip is able to offer several valuable properties such as its resistance to chloride ion related stress corrosion cracking, to erosion corrosion, to corrosion fatigue, not forgetting the ability of the SA 240 GR 2507 Shim Sheet to resist general corrosion in acidic medium as well. This stainless steel Duplex 2507 Stainless Steel Coils are also known to have good weldability properties and very high mechanical strength.

The impact strength of the Super Duplex Steel S32750 Plates is also high. Besides these properties, the super duplex plate offers high thermal conductivity along with a low coefficient of thermal expansion. Although one needs to note that  the SA 240 GR 2507 Sheet is not usually recommended by suppliers for applications which involve long exposures to temperatures above a range of 570°F due to the alloy having a risk of a reduction in toughness.
